Is this a Mastermind?

Is this like a mastermind? Yes, it totally is. Basically, a structured support process guided by an expert allowing leaders to break through challenges faced in their training business. It’s like accelerated learning combined with moving through the game levels way faster with an advisor team.

This style of group coaching goes all the way back to Benjamin Franklin, who formed small peer groups to exchange ideas and improve faster together. We’re using that same simple idea today — combining expert guidance with peer accountability.

Inside each session, members share real wins, real struggles, and practical ideas they can use right away in their education business. We talk strategy, marketing, tools, books, podcasts, habits, and happy life balance stuff.

How Does It Work?

Once you apply, get in, and pay, here is the format for a typical live mentorship guild session:

1) Wins & Challenges

First, we’ll go around the room and collect and share recent wins and challenges from the team. This includes sharing dos and don’t do lessons with everyone.

2) Discussion Topics

Then, we’ll go around the room and hear updates or dig into one deep topic that is challenging this leader. We’ll then help the leader get unblocked and moving forward.

3) Habits & Admin

Finally, we’ll cover a foundational habit for winning CEOs and discuss implementation. We’ll also handle any housekeeping administration items like calendar changes.
